Drinking Water pH Correction

Low pH water is naturally acidic, which if left untreated can corrode pipework and leach metals like iron, manganese, copper and lead. High levels of lead in drinking water are associated with a low pH and are also linked to several health problems. These Inline pH Correction Filters are designed to tackle that issue and are commonly employed as a final stage after a reverse osmosis system where the water is being consumed. By correcting the pH of your water with known minerals like calcium carbonate, you increase the pH of your water and in turn reduce its ability to corrode and carry metallic contaminants.

How Often Do I Need To Change These Filters?
These filters contain pH correction media that slowly dissolves over time. When the media is almost depleted the filter needs replacing. How long this takes will depend on the pH of your water. In a domestic setting, this is usually every 6-9 months.
